Details for pantothenate biosynthetic process
Gene ontology ID
GO:0015940
Definition
The chemical reactions and pathways resulting in the formation of pantothenate, the anion of pantothenic acid. It is a B complex vitamin that is a constituent of coenzyme A and is distributed ubiquitously in foods
